“I Want My Way!”

Inspired by my friend's blog entry about her little girl who has started to scream & yell in public, I decided that Joey's blog fans should know the truth too.

Some of you may have witnessed it yourself already. It is true that Joey is not a cute angel all the time. When she wants something and she doesn't get it, she sits down on the ground immediately & does her whinning, screaming & yelling. (irks!!)

And like all mummies, we all know very well that we should not condone their behaviour, and the more we respond to their misbehavior, the worse they will become. They will realise that they can get what they want by screaming & yelling.

But, most of the time, we do not have a choice, really, cos they do it mostly in shopping centres, crowded places & dirty floors. We have no choice but to pull them quickly away or pacify them by giving them what they want, just to stop them from misbehaving. Sigh

Every morning when I bring Joey to work in the MRT, I can only hope & pray for the best, that she would not scream or struggle to get out of her stroller. She has become very good at getting out of her stroller in one swift movement now, even when she is buckled up. So you can imagine how amazed the strangers in the MRT were when they saw she could stand up in her stroller and threaten to jump out anytime, all in a span of 3 seconds. And then you see a frantic mummy trying to pacify her, contemplating whether to push her back into the stroller or to carry her, while juggling a bag & a stroller. Aiyo!

At home, if she does it, I will whip out the cane or just ignore her. So, she also knows her screaming & yelling don't work at home. Ironically, she behaves her best at home. I wish she would do the same in public!

And yeh, apart from the embarrassment that our kids are creating lots of noise in public, we also bear the burden of being viewed as bad & lousy parents who cannot keep our kids under control. Sigh, it's hard!
